A senior government official at the Dubai immigration department said “The UAE is considering issuing a separate visa for businessmen”.UAE’s Ministry of Interior considered the ‘Golden Visa’ at the federal level.

Major-General Mohammed Ahmed Al Marri, Director-General of the General Directorate of Residency and Foreigners Affairs (GDRFA) – Dubai, stated “The Ministry of Interior is studying the proposal to issue ‘Golden Visa’ for businessmen and we are looking to implement it at the federal level… the future will be different and things are subject to changes and modification to obtain visitors satisfaction.”Al Marri didn’t reveal other details such as the duration and costs of the ‘Golden Visa’.

The ‘Golden Visa’ boosts investor emotions and draws foreign investments in the countries. The issuance of ‘Golden Visa’ in UAE will also meet the much-awaited demand of the local business community to have a longer-term visa to boost the FDI.
